I have a firefox account already for syncing all my settings bookmarks etc. The email tied to it though no longer exists. It was ***@gmail.com. When I punched it in it told me it needed to verify that it was me so it sent an email to that email. trouble is it is being sent to a nonactive account and bouncing back before I had a chance to change the email on the account. Am I essentially shit out of luck?

Chosen solution

Resetting the sync password, or changing its e-mail, will remove all data from the servers.

This is a security feature. https://support.mozilla.org/en-US/kb/ive-lost-my-firefox-sync-account-information
